Henry has a new album for his baseball cards. He uses pages that hold 6 cards and pages that hold 3 cards. If Henry has 36 cards, how many different ways can he put them in his album? Henry can put the cards in his album Ways.

Answers

Answer 1
Answer: Answer=7 possibilities, assuming that the order in which they are put in isn't a factor.
Possibillities:
1.  6*6=36
2.  (6*5)+(3*2)=36
3.  (6*4)+(3*4)=36
4.  (6*3)+(3*6)=36
5.  (6*2)+(3*8)=36
6.  6+(3*10)=36
7.  3*12=36

7 different ways

The length of an object in feet is equal to three times its length in yards. The length of a waterslide is 48 feet. Write and pick equation to find the length of a waterslide in yards

Answers

Answer:

Equation is: L=3y

Length in yards is 16 yards.

Step-by-step explanation:

Let 'L' represent length in feet and 'y' in yards.

Given:

Length of the waterslide is, L=48\ ft

Length in feet is three time its length in yards. Therefore,

Length in feet = 3* Length in yards.

L=3y

Dividing both sides by 3, we get:

(L)/(3)=(3y)/(3)\n\ny=(L)/(3)

Now, plug in 48 for 'L' and solve for 'y'. This gives,

y=(48)/(3)\n\ny=16\ yards

Therefore, the length of the waterslide of length 48 feet in yards is 16 yards.
